Personalized License Plates
Personalized plates offer complete creative control within legal boundaries, making them the choice for drivers who want maximum flexibility in their message. These plates represent the ultimate in individual expression, transforming a mundane government requirement into a personal billboard that follows you everywhere you drive.
Texas allows personalized plates with 2 to 7 characters, giving you substantial flexibility using letters, numbers, or combinations of both. The power of personalized plates lies in their versatility, you control every character, creating combinations that can commemorate life events, display wit and humor, or establish personal branding that becomes synonymous with your identity in your community.
Popular personalization choices include:
- Names and initials that create instant recognition among friends, family, and colleagues
- Birth years, anniversary dates, graduation years, or other personally meaningful numbers
- Creative spellings of words or phrases that fit within character limits while maintaining readability
- Professional identifiers, business names, or industry-related messages that serve as mobile marketing
- Hobby references, sports affiliations, or lifestyle indicators that connect you with like-minded individuals
- Family references, pet names, or personal mottos that reflect your values and priorities
The personalization fee is in addition to standard registration costs, but many plate holders find the extra expense worthwhile for the unique identity it provides. These plates also tend to be conversation starters and can make your vehicle easier to identify in crowded parking lots or when giving directions to friends.
Specialty License Plates
Specialty plates allow you to align your vehicle with organizations and movements that matter to you while contributing financially to their missions. These plates represent a sophisticated form of cause marketing, transforming your annual registration fee into a statement of values and a tangible contribution to societal causes.
The visual impact of specialty plates cannot be overstated. These designs often feature distinctive artwork, logos, or color schemes that immediately communicate your affiliations and values to anyone who sees your vehicle. They serve as mobile advertisements for causes, creating awareness and potentially inspiring others to support similar initiatives.
Texas offers over 400 different specialty plate designs covering:
- Environmental conservation and wildlife protection initiatives, including plates supporting state parks, endangered species, and conservation organizations
- Professional organizations and industry associations, from medical professionals to real estate agents to skilled trades
- Charitable causes addressing health issues like cancer research, diabetes awareness, and mental health advocacy
- Educational support through plates benefiting specific schools, literacy programs, or educational foundations
- Cultural and artistic organizations promoting community engagement, including museums, theaters, and cultural centers
- Religious organizations and faith-based initiatives serving communities across Texas
- Sports teams and athletic organizations, from professional franchises to youth sports leagues
- Agricultural and rural life organizations supporting farming communities and rural development
The fees for specialty plates typically include a significant contribution to the associated organization, often ranging from $20-30 annually. This creates a direct financial impact where your plate purchase becomes a recurring donation to causes you support. Many organizations use these funds for scholarships, research, community programs, or operational support.
Some specialty plates come with additional benefits beyond supporting good causes. These might include preferred parking at certain venues, discounts at associated businesses, access to special events, or recognition at organizational functions. The specific benefits vary depending on the sponsoring organization and may change over time.
Collegiate License Plates
Collegiate plates allow alumni, students, supporters, and fans to show their school pride while driving throughout Texas. These plates feature school colors, mascots, logos, or other distinctive elements that immediately identify the institution being supported, creating an instant connection with fellow alumni and supporters.
Texas offers collegiate plates for major universities, community colleges, and educational institutions throughout the state. Major universities like the University of Texas, Texas A&M, Rice University, Baylor University, Texas Tech, and others have some of the most popular and recognizable collegiate plate designs. However, smaller schools and community colleges also offer attractive options for their supporters, often featuring unique designs that reflect local pride and institutional character.
Military License Plates
Military plates honor the service and sacrifice of veterans and active-duty military personnel while providing practical benefits and immediate recognition of military service. Texas offers one of the most comprehensive selections of military plates in the nation, recognizing different branches of service, specific conflicts, awards, and military organizations.
These plates serve multiple purposes beyond personalization. They provide immediate recognition of military service, often leading to expressions of gratitude from fellow citizens and creating connections with other veterans. The visible recognition can also facilitate access to veteran services and benefits in the community.
The variety of military plates available includes:
- Branch-specific plates for Army, Navy, Air Force, Marines, Coast Guard, and Space Force
- Conflict-specific recognition for Vietnam, Gulf War, Iraq, Afghanistan, and other military operations
- Special recognition plates for Purple Heart recipients, Medal of Honor recipients, and POW/MIA acknowledgment
- Military organization plates for units, veteran service organizations, and military support groups
- Specialty military plates recognizing specific military occupational specialties or achievements
- Family member plates for spouses and dependents of military personnel
Eligibility requirements vary depending on the specific plate type. Most require documentation of military service, such as DD-214 forms for veterans or current military identification for active-duty personnel. Some specialized plates require proof of specific qualifications, such as combat service, particular awards, or membership in recognized military organizations.
Benefits of military plates often include:
- Reduced fees or complete fee waivers, particularly for disabled veterans
- Special parking privileges at state facilities, hospitals, or veteran service locations
- Priority processing for renewals and registration services
- Recognition and respect from community members and fellow veterans
- Connection opportunities with veteran service organizations and support networks
Obtaining a Custom License Plate
The application process for custom license plates requires careful attention to detail and proper preparation to ensure smooth processing and avoid delays or rejections.
Application Methods
Texas provides three primary methods for applying for custom license plates, each with distinct advantages and considerations:
- Online Applications
The online system offers several significant advantages, including immediate availability checking for personalized combinations, faster processing times, secure payment processing, and email updates about application status. The system guides you through each step, allowing you to review design options, calculate total costs, and submit your application with payment in one session.
Online applications typically process faster than other methods, with processing times of 2-3 weeks for personalized plates and 3-4 weeks for specialty plates. You'll receive email confirmations and can track progress through your online account. However, online applications aren't suitable for all situations; complex cases requiring special documentation or unusual circumstances may need alternative application methods.
- Mail Applications
This provides an alternative for those who prefer traditional paper applications or need to submit special documentation that's difficult to handle online. This method involves downloading forms from the TxDMV website or requesting them by phone, completing them manually, and mailing them with required documentation and payment.
Mail applications require significantly more processing time, typically 4-6 weeks, due to postal delivery and manual handling requirements. All required documentation must be included with your initial submission to avoid delays, and payment must be made by check or money order since credit cards are generally not accepted for mail applications.
- In-Person Applications
County tax offices provide immediate assistance and problem resolution, making them particularly valuable for complex situations or when you need help understanding requirements and options. County tax office staff can review your application immediately, identify any problems or missing information, and provide real-time feedback to ensure completeness before submission.
In-person applications allow cash payments and provide immediate receipts and confirmations. However, they require scheduling visits during business hours and may involve waiting times during busy periods. Some county offices may have limited knowledge about specialty plates, so complex applications might still require TxDMV involvement.
Required Documentation
Proper documentation prevents delays and ensures smooth processing of your custom plate application.
Basic requirements for all applications include:
- Proof of current Texas vehicle registration for the vehicle that will receive the custom plates
- Valid identification, preferably a current Texas driver's license or state-issued ID card
- Current proof of insurance meeting Texas minimum liability requirements from a company authorized to operate in Texas
- Completed application forms with accurate information and signatures where required
Specialty plate documentation requirements vary significantly:
- Military plates typically require DD-214 forms for veterans, current military ID for active-duty personnel, or specific documentation for specialized recognitions
- Educational plates may require alumni verification, transcripts, or proof of current enrollment or employment
- Professional organization plates often require current licenses, certifications, or membership documentation
- Charitable organization plates might require proof of membership, volunteer service, or financial support
The documentation requirements ensure that only eligible individuals receive plates with special recognition or benefits. Having proper documentation ready before applying prevents delays and demonstrates legitimate eligibility for your chosen plate type.
Processing Timeline and Expedited Services
Understanding typical processing times helps you plan appropriately and set realistic expectations:
Standard processing times:
- Online applications: 2-3 weeks for personalized plates, 3-4 weeks for specialty plates
- Mail applications: 4-6 weeks due to postal delivery and manual processing
- In-person applications: 3-4 weeks, falling between online and mail processing times
Expedited processing options: Rush processing is available for additional fees ranging from $25-50 and can reduce processing times by approximately one week. This service is most commonly available for personalized plates and standard specialty plates, though complex applications requiring extensive review may not be eligible regardless of willingness to pay additional fees.
Delivery options: Standard shipping is included in application fees and typically takes 7-10 business days after plate manufacturing. Express shipping options are available for additional costs ($15-25) and reduce delivery time to 2-3 business days. Some applicants choose pickup at designated locations to save shipping time, which can save 3-5 days compared to standard shipping.
Rules and Restrictions
Texas maintains comprehensive rules and restrictions for custom license plates to ensure they remain appropriate for public display and don't cause confusion or offense.
Character Limits and Formats
Personalized plates can contain 2 to 7 characters total, including any combination of letters and numbers. However, the specific format depends on the base plate design you choose, some designs accommodate more characters than others due to space constraints and design elements.
The standard format allows considerable flexibility in arrangement. You can use all letters, all numbers, or mix letters and numbers in various combinations. However, certain arrangements are reserved for official use and cannot be used on personalized plates. Spaces between characters are automatically added by the manufacturing process and don't count toward your character limit, but you cannot specify where spaces appear.
Special characters like hyphens, periods, or symbols are generally not permitted on personalized plates. This restriction helps maintain consistency and ensures compatibility with law enforcement databases and automated license plate recognition systems.
Specialty plates often have more restrictive character limits due to existing design elements. Plates with logos, graphics, or organizational names may have less space available for personalization, limiting options to 3-5 characters in some cases.
Content Restrictions
Texas maintains strict content restrictions to ensure plates remain appropriate for public display and don't cause problems for plate holders or the general public.
Strictly prohibited content includes:
- Profanity, vulgar language, and sexually explicit content, including creative spellings and coded language
- References to illegal drugs, drug culture, or criminal activity, including slang terms and subtle references
- Hate speech, discriminatory language, or content offensive to specific groups based on race, religion, gender, or other characteristics
- Gang-related content, including colors, symbols, numbers, or terminology associated with criminal organizations
- Trademark and copyright violations, including references to copyrighted material or trademarked names without authorization
- Government agency names, official titles, or content that might suggest official authority
- Content that might be confused with existing plate series, emergency vehicles, or law enforcement identifiers
The review process considers not only obvious violations but also subtle references, coded language, and potential interpretations that might cause problems. Reviewers research unfamiliar terms and consider current events and cultural context when evaluating applications.
Review Process and Appeals
All custom plate applications undergo thorough review to ensure compliance with state guidelines:
Initial screening includes automated checking for character limits, prohibited formats, and exact matches with existing registrations. This computerized review catches most basic compliance issues quickly.
Manual review by trained TxDMV staff identifies potential violations that automated systems might miss, such as coded language or cultural references. Reviewers consider context, current events, and potential interpretations of proposed combinations. The manual review process typically takes 5-10 business days for straightforward applications, though complex cases may require additional research time.
Appeals process allows applicants to challenge rejections they believe are inappropriate or based on misunderstanding. Appeals require written explanation of why the combination should be approved and are reviewed by senior staff with broader authority to interpret guidelines. The appeal process typically takes 2-3 weeks and may involve additional communication to clarify intentions.
Costs and Fees
Service Type | Initial Cost | Annual Renewal | Additional Benefits |
Standard Registration | $50.75 + county fees | Same as initial | Basic vehicle identification |
Personalized Plates | Base + $40 | Base + $40 | Complete creative control |
Standard Specialty | Base + $30 | Base + $30 | Supports chosen cause |
Military Plates | Varies by type | Often reduced/waived | Recognition and benefits |
Collegiate Plates | Base + $30 | Base + $30 | Supports education |
